IMPORTANT!
Please read the instructions before operating and before and during the use of this product.
• It is important to observe and follow industry standard and manufacturer’s safety procedures when working
around batteries and other electrical equipment. Again, when working around batteries and other electrical
equipment, please observe industry standard and manufacturer’s safety procedures.
• To reduce the risk of electrical sparking when installing these solar chargers, please use a thick fabric to
cover the panels, ensuring the panels are producing very little charge, or do the installation in low light
conditions.
• Ensure that you are making connections in a well-ventilated area free from flammable gases or vapors.
• These panels are designed for 12 Volt battery configurations only.
• For 12 V systems, ALL connections should be in PARALLEL: Positive (+) to Positive (+), Negative (-) to Nega-
tive (-)
• DO NOT attempt to recharge NON-RECHARGEABLE batteries, as an example, NiMh batteries.
• When disconnecting your solar panel, DISCONNECT the battery LAST.
Q: Can I extend the wiring?
A: The 8’ 8” wire can be extended up to 15’ for a max of 25’, without loss of power or voltage. Ensure
proper connections.
Q: How do solar cells generate electrical power?
A: Solar panels (also known as Photovoltaic or PV) can be compared to a direct current (DC) generator
powered by the sun. When light photons of sufficient energy strike a solar cell, they push electrons free
in the structure. This forces the electrons through an external circuit (battery or direct DC load). They
then return to the other side of the solar cell to start the process all over again!
Q: Will solar work in my area?
A: Solar is universal and will work almost anywhere. Some locations are better than others. Different parts
of the world receive more sunlight than others.
Q: These panels are made of amorphous type solar cells. Could you tell me the difference between amor-
phous cells and polycrystalline cells?
A: Amorphous solar panels are often thinner than that of a polycrystalline cell. Amorphous type solar cells
are better at generating electricity in all lighting conditions.

FREQUENTLY ASKED QUESTIONS
Q: Will the Battery Doctor’s®9 watt Model #23144 keep my vehicle battery maintained?
A: Great question! Model #23144 compensates for natural voltage losses and key-off small instrumentation
drain by replenishing and maintaining your battery up to a maximum rate of 750m Amps in full sunlight.
Q: What types of batteries can I maintain?
A: You can maintain all types of rechargeable 12V batteries including automotive batteries, deep cycle (trac-
tion) batteries, gel-cell batteries, and heavy-duty (stationary) batteries.
Q: Can the Battery Doctor’s®9 watt Model #23144 drain my battery at night?
A: No. Battery Doctor’s®9 watt Model #23144 solar panels are equipped with a built-in diode, which pre-
vents reverse current.
Q: Can I overcharge my battery with the Battery Doctor’s® 9 watt Model #23144?
A: The Battery Doctor’s®9 watt Model #23144 may overcharge a vehicle battery in certain situations.
We therefore recommend that you use a 10 Amp solar battery controller, sold separately, with Model
#23144.
Q: Can I start or drive my vehicle with the Battery Doctor’s®9 watt Model #23144 connected to the cigarette
lighter socket (12 volt lighter adapter) or battery?
A: No. For safety reasons please make sure the panel is not in use while you are using your vehicle.
Q: Can the Battery Doctor’s®9 watt Model #23144 be left outdoors?
A: Yes. This solar panel is weather resistant. However, if this solar panel is unreasonably weathered, the
warranty will become void.
Q: Will the Battery Doctor’s®9 watt Model #23144 always charge the battery through the cigarette lighter
socket (12 volt lighter adapter)?
A: Good question! In some vehicle models, the cigarette lighter socket (12 volt lighter adapter) is inactive
while the vehicle is off. Please consult your car owner’s manual. In the event that your car presents this
limitation, use the battery clamps provided with the unit in order to connect it directly to your battery.
Q: How do I know if the panel is working?
A: Use a voltmeter to measure the voltage of the panel. The voltage reading should be between 16 and 25
Volts in full sun.
Q: What does it mean if the LED does not light up on Voltage Indicator?
A: If the LED is not lit, it may mean that you are not exposing the unit to enough daylight. Please position the
solar panel to maximize its exposure to the sun. In rare instances the LED indicator may have burned out
yet the panel is still working effectively. You can test the solar panel’s output with a voltmeter.
Q: How long does it take to charge a lifeless battery?
A: If the battery seems lifeless, a larger output solar charger such as the 20 watt unit (Model #23145) is
needed. If the battery is truly dead, no charger will bring the battery back.
General Product Description
Battery Doctor’s®Model #23144 capture the energy of the sun to generate power that can charge a 12 Volt
battery for small power applications such as lighting systems or any small appliance.
The battery bank is an important component of any off-grid solar charging system, and we suggest using a
deep-cycle battery. A 12 Volt battery is not included in this kit and is sold separately.
Please note: A full battery has a voltage of 12.8 Volts. Never deeply discharge your battery; never let your bat-
tery voltage pass 11.0 volts. It will cause permanent damage to the battery. Use a DMM (Digital Multi-Meter)
to measure your battery’s voltage.
Battery Doctor’s®9 Watt Maintainer (Model #23144)
Specifications and included items:
Power Rating: Up to 9 Watts
Current: Up to 750m Amps @ 12 Volts
Includes: Alligator Clamps, 12 Volt DC Plug, 8’ 8” Wire, (4) Steel Mounting Brackets, Tilting Rods, Voltage Indica-
tor
Installation
Securely place the solar panel in the sun. Included mounting brackets and screws can be used if necessary for
permanent installation. Tilting rods are also supplied positioning the solar panel at an angle.
Installation through 12 Volt DC Plug:
Plug the included 12V DC Plug into the 12 Volt DC socket (cigarette lighter socket) in vehicle. Make sure both
ends are secure and aligned correctly. For optimal power, ensure the panel (solar cell up) is directly facing the
sun.
Installation using Battery with Alligator Clamps:
Connect the included alligator clamps correctly by matching up the red clamp which is Positive (+) to the Posi-
tive (+) terminal on your battery. Connect the black Clamp which is Negative (-) to the Negative (-) Terminal
on your battery.
WARNING: Follow this carefully to avoid bodily harm; wrong connections may cause sparking or explo-
sion.
For optimal power, ensure the panel (with the solar cell facing up) is directly facing the sun.
NOTE:
This solar panel has a built in blocking diode to prevent “reverse discharge”. Please do not use this panel while
vehicle is in use.When operating your vehicle, it is best to secure the solar panel in another secure location. The
9W Solar Panel is weather resistant and can safely operate in most weather conditions.
